REFRIGERANT PIPING AND EVACUATING

Refrigerant Piping
1. If the outdoor units are to be mounted on a wall,
make sure that the supporting platform is sufficiently
strong. The platform should be designed and
manufactured to maintain its strength over a long
period of time, and sufficient consideration should
be given to ensuring that the outdoor unit will not fall.
2. Use copper pipe with 0.03" (0.8 mm) or more
thickness. (In case pipe size is Ø5/8" (15.9 mm), with
0.04" (1.0 mm) or more.)
3. Flare nut and flare works are also different from
those of the conventional refrigerant.
Take out the flare nut attached to the main unit of the
air conditioner, and use it.
REQUIREMENT
When the refrigerant pipe is long, provide support
brackets at intervals of 8'2" - 9'10" (2.5 - 3 m) to clamp
the refrigerant pipe. Otherwise, abnormal sound may
be generated.
CAUTION
IMPORTANT 4 POINTS FOR PIPING WORK
1. Remove dust and moisture from the inside of the
connecting pipes.
2. Tight connection (between pipes and unit)
3. Evacuate the air in the connecting pipes using
VACUUM PUMP.
4. Check the gas leakage. (Connected points)

Flaring
• Cut the pipe with a pipe cutter.
Remove burrs completely.
Remaining burrs may cause gas leakage.
• Insert a flare nut into the pipe, and flare the pipe.
As the flaring sizes of R410A differ from those of
refrigerant R22, the flare tools newly manufactured
for R410A are recommended.
However, the conventional
tools can be used by adjusting
projection margin of the
copper pipe.

* In case of flaring for R410A with the
conventional flare tool, pull it out approx.
0.02" (0.5 mm) more than that for R22 to
adjust to the specified flare size.
The copper pipe gauge is useful for
adjusting projection margin size.
Tightening connection
• Do not apply excessive torque. Otherwise, the nut
may crack depending on the conditions.
